Treatment includes:

Medical history
Registration of customer and patient information
Nails
Correct nail-trimming technique
Unguis incarnatus (ingrown nails), onychomycosis (nail fungus) and onychauxis (nail hypertrophy)
Hyperkeratosis
Removal of excessive hard skin and calluses
Clavi
Proper removal of corns
Orthonyxia
Special braces for ingrown nails
Bindings
Application of bindings to relieve stress and to protect
Foot orthotics
Silicone devices to provide toe correction and relief from pressure
Nail prostheses
Artificial nails
General and individual consultation
Shoes, orthopaedic aids etc.
